Double wide demolition services involve the controlled dismantling and removal of large, expansive structures such as mobile homes, manufactured homes, or other sizable prefabricated buildings. These services typically include the careful disassembly of the structure, the safe handling and disposal of materials, and the removal of debris from the property. The process often requires specialized equipment and expertise to ensure that the demolition is conducted efficiently and safely, minimizing disturbance to the surrounding area and adhering to local regulations.
This type of demolition helps property owners address several challenges, including the need to clear land for new construction, eliminate unsafe or abandoned structures, or prepare a site for redevelopment. Removing large, pre-existing structures can also resolve issues related to structural deterioration, pest infestations, or zoning restrictions. By opting for double wide demolition, property owners can effectively manage the removal of bulky buildings that might be difficult to dismantle with standard methods, ensuring a clean and ready space for future projects.

Demolition Costs - The cost for double wide demolition typically ranges from $8,000 to $15,000 depending on the size and complexity of the project. Larger structures or those with additional features may cost more.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ific needs.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for demolishing a double wide usually fall between $3,000 and $7,000. The price varies based on the project's scope and site conditions. Contact local service providers for precise quotes tailored to your location.
Permitting Fees - Permitting costs can range from $200 to $1,000, depending on local regulations and project size. Some areas may require additional inspections or approvals, influencing the overall budget. Local authorities can offer guidance on permit requirements.
Disposal and Cleanup - Disposal and debris removal typically add $1,000 to $3,000 to the total cost. Factors affecting this include the amount of material and disposal methods. Local contractors can assist with waste management options and pricing estimates.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
